Abstract
The increasing use of detailed full-field 3D reservoir models introduces the issue of the correct determination of multiphase flow functions in three directions. In this paper, a model for a 3D sedimentary structure is described and directional flow functions are derived using a development of the geopseudo approach. In order to incorporate the effects of 3D lamina structure, a new method of upscaling has been devised.
